Logistika-Terminal: 472k TEUs handled in 2021 (+16% yoy) Feb 14, 2022 The St. Petersburg-located facility of TransContainer took care of 294k TEUs in road (+21% year-on-year) and 178k TEUs in rail traffic (+9% yoy; in total over 1,200 block trains, +9% yoy).
Port of Primorsk: 53mt handled in 2021 (+7.5% yoy) Feb 11, 2022 The Russian Baltic seaport handled 36.3mt of crude oil, up 9.3% on the 2020 result.
DFDS: 43,011k lane metres filled in 2021 (+5.2% yoy) Feb 09, 2022 Counting 18 metres per one unit, the company's fleet transported some 2.39m trucks & trailers and other cargo transport units Europe-wide last year.
Finnish ports: 100.27mt handled in 2021 (-3% yoy) Feb 08, 2022 The country's ports' international freight traffic amounted to 92.04mt (-2.5% year-on-year), while transit - 8.22mt (-8.5 yoy).
Port of Gdańsk: 2,118k TEUs handled in 2021 (+10.1% yoy) Feb 04, 2022 Tonnage-wise, the Polish seaport's containerised freight traffic amounted to 20.6mt, up 3% on the 2020 result.
Port of Riga: 21.5mt handled in 2021 (-9.3% yoy) Feb 03, 2022 Dry bulk turnover dropped by 11.2% year-on-year to 12.02mt, general cargo by 2.7% yoy to 7.2mt, and liquid bulk by 17.9% yoy to 2.27mt.
Port of Antwerp: 239.78mt handled in 2021 (+3.8% yoy) Feb 02, 2022 The Belgian port's leading trade, general cargo, rose by 3.2% year-on-year to 155.21mt.
Port of Kaliningrad: 437,190 TEUs handled in 2021 (+55.4% yoy) Feb 01, 2022 Overall, the Russian Baltic seaport took care of 10.65mt (+2.1% year-on-year).
